I just rebuilt my outdrive on my 1978 merc 140 4 cyl. I did the water pump and all the seals, cleaned and lubed it. When re-attaching it, should the cavity where the drive shaft connects be filled with grease or do you just spread grease on the shaft itself? I filled all the zirc fittings with grease and noticed the one on top of the outdrive was the only one that did not seem to fill until grease came out. What does this supply? Another area that has me confused is the hydrolics for the trim. Where do you add fluid? The pressure on mine seems slower now than it has been in years past.<br />Thanks

I belive the 78 trim used 10w-30 oil. the motor has a label or did at one time. if the pump assy has been replaced the later style can use ATF. do not fill the cavity where the lower drive shaft meets the upper. it can preload the upper verticle shaft bearing and the lower unit drive shaft bearing or interfere with its preload, depending on if the lower drive shft uses a preload pin or if its been updated to the alpha style shaft. the top center grease fitting may or may not ooze grease until you look at it from the engine side. may be that the grease is falling in the hull. make sure you remembered the quad ring by the water pump on the lower. it seals the oil passage from upper to lower. the upper center fitting greases the upper swivel pin.
